Understanding Professional Lawn Mowing Services in Kansas City KS

Lawn mowing is more than just running a mower over the grass. Professional lawn mowing services in Kansas City, Kansas, encompass a comprehensive approach to ensure your turf is healthy, looks its best, and is protected from common issues. Local landscaping professionals take into account the specific grass types prevalent in the region, such as fescue and bluegrass, and adjust their mowing practices accordingly. They understand the importance of cutting heights and frequencies that promote strong root systems and prevent weed growth, especially during Kansas City’s varying seasons. These experts are equipped with commercial-grade mowers that provide a cleaner cut and can handle various lawn sizes and terrains, from the expansive yards often found in areas like Piper to the more compact spaces within city limits.

What Local Experts Typically Include

When you engage a professional lawn mowing service in Kansas City, KS, through our network, you can expect a thorough and consistent approach to lawn care. The core service of mowing is just the beginning. Our connected local professionals often provide:

  • Precise Mowing: Utilizing sharp blades and proper cutting techniques to ensure a clean, even cut that promotes healthy grass growth and prevents disease.
  • Edge Trimming: Carefully trimming along sidewalks, driveways, flower beds, and fences to create crisp, defined lines.
  • Blowing and Cleanup: Clearing clippings from hard surfaces like patios, walkways, and driveways for a polished look.
  • Seasonal Adjustments: Adapting mowing heights and frequencies based on the season, weather conditions, and grass type to optimize lawn health.
  • Pest and Weed Monitoring: While not always a primary part of mowing, experienced professionals often notice potential pest or weed issues and can inform homeowners.

Local Lawn Care Considerations in Kansas City, Kansas

Kansas City, Kansas, experiences distinct seasons that directly impact lawn care strategies. From the humid summers that can encourage rapid growth and potential fungal diseases to the dry spells that require careful watering, local lawn mowing services are adept at adapting. Housing styles in Kansas City, KS, also vary, from older, established homes with mature trees that cast shade, influencing grass growth, to newer constructions with expansive, sun-drenched lawns. Professionals understand how to manage these diverse conditions. They are familiar with the specific soil types in the region and can tailor their mowing and care routines to promote optimal turf health, ensuring your grass thrives in our unique Midwestern environment.

Frequently Asked Questions

When is the best time to start professional lawn mowing services in Kansas City, KS?

Typically, the best time to begin professional lawn mowing services in Kansas City, KS, is in early spring, around March or April, as soon as the grass begins actively growing and before the peak season. This allows professionals to establish a consistent mowing schedule and address any early-season weeds or growth.

How often will my lawn need to be mowed?

The frequency of lawn mowing in Kansas City, KS, depends on the rate of grass growth, which varies with the season and weather. During the peak growing months of late spring and summer, mowing may be required weekly. In cooler, drier periods, it might be every two weeks. Your local professional will assess your lawn’s needs and recommend the most appropriate schedule.

Are there specific lawn mowing techniques used for Kansas City homes?

Yes, local lawn mowing professionals in Kansas City, KS, often employ techniques tailored to the region’s climate and common grass types. This includes maintaining appropriate mowing heights – generally higher during hot summers to encourage deeper roots and shade out weeds – and ensuring blades are kept sharp for a clean cut to prevent disease. They also understand the importance of varying mowing patterns to prevent matting and soil compaction, which is beneficial for lawns in areas like Kansas City.

Growing Season & Service Timing

Kansas City has 4,810 annual heating degree days and 1,495 cooling degree days, indicating a defined four-season cycle with a growing season from roughly April through October; grass goes dormant in winter and plants should be chosen for zone tolerance. Timing landscaping services correctly for Kansas City's specific climate improves results significantly — especially for lawn overseeding, fertilization, and tree pruning, each of which has an optimal window tied to local frost dates and turf dormancy. Source: Open-Meteo ERA5 Climate Reanalysis, 2014–2023 average.

What Lawn Mowing Involves

Lawn care typically begins with a soil test (pH, nutrients) to target treatment accurately; aeration breaks up compaction so water and nutrients reach roots; overseeding fills thin areas with matching or improved grass varieties; fertilization is timed to the grass type (cool-season or warm-season)

When is the best time to schedule Lawn Mowing in Kansas City?

Based on Kansas City's climate data, spring (April–May) is the primary window for turf renovation; fall is ideal for overseeding cool-season grasses. Summer heat limits some services.

Can I do Lawn Mowing myself?

Mowing and basic edging are DIY tasks most homeowners handle; aeration and overseeding require rented equipment but are manageable for a motivated DIYer; soil testing and proper fertilizer selection take research to get right
